American Express International, Inc. Corporate Card Sale is a Japan company, located in American Express Tower, 4-30-16 Ogikubo, Suginami-ku, Tokyo. more detail is as below.
- Log in to post comments
American Express International, Inc. Corporate Card Sale is a Japan company, located in American Express Tower, 4-30-16 Ogikubo, Suginami-ku, Tokyo. more detail is as below.